September 13, 200619 yr After years happily using FM 4, I've finally moved to FM8.5, largely because it offered the ability to easily generate emails direct from the DB. The help file suggests that 'generated emails are sent using your default email application'. When I try to make it all happen, there is a subdued 'ping', but nothing appears to be passed to Netscape Mail, my default application. And no email is sent. I'd be grateful for insight into how to make the handshaking happen. Thanks, Peter Mayer
September 13, 200619 yr According to a recent post, Netscape mail is going away - but that may not be your problem - I wonder if Netscape Mail has been selected in your "Internet Options" control panel - Programs Tab.
September 14, 200619 yr You should double check the help file to see whether FM supports netscape Mail. At least in FM7, FM was very particular about the maill applications it supported (Windows: Outlook; Mac: Apple Mail & Entourage). This may still be the case. David
September 15, 200619 yr Author Hi David, You've identified the problem. I searched again and found a different help message from those I'd looked at before. The relevant passage is: "To send mail on Windows, you must have an Internet connection and Microsoft Outlook, Outlook Express, or Eudora configured properly. To send mail on Macintosh, you must have Entourage, AppleMail, or Eudora for Macintosh." Thanks for your help, Peter
